A story in yesterday’s Spectator mixed up who rescued whom in the Colombian raid that freed Ingrid Betancourt and several other hostages. The Colombian military rescued them from a guerrilla group known as the Revolutionary Armed Forces of Colombia (FARC).
As well, a story in Thursday’s paper about the rescue misspelled Colombia. We apologize for the errors. Link
